Summary

Macquarie Data Centres has announced plans to establish up to 5GW of data center capacity in India, according to reports. The Australian data center operator will reportedly invest in the Indian market to cater to growing demand for cloud and data storage. The company said it aims to support the country’s digital transformation. Macquarie Data Centres did not disclose the exact timeline or investment amount for the project.
